We are seeking a proactive Teaching Assistant to provide specific 1:1 support for a pupil in lower KS2, delivering emotion coaching, daily interventions in reading, writing and maths, and planning a bespoke curriculum. The role will also support our wraparound care. The focus of this role is to help the pupil access the curriculum, manage their daily routine, and develop their independence.

Key Responsibilities

  • 1:1 Support: Support a pupil accessing learning through planning and delivering a bespoke curriculum.
  • Academic Support: Deliver daily 1:1 sessions in reading, writing and maths, following the teacher's planning. We use Little Wandle for phonics.
  • Social & Emotional: Support the pupil’s emotional wellbeing; Elsa training desirable.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with the Class Teacher and SENCO to review Personal Learning Plans (PLPs) and adapt resources to suit the child’s specific learning style.
  • Wraparound Care: Provide a calm environment for our before and after provision, including basic food preparation.

The Ideal Candidate

  • We are looking for someone who is patient, resilient, and passionate about inclusive education.
  • You should have experience working with children in KS2 and an understanding of sensory needs and potential triggers.
  • Confidence in delivering Phonics sessions (knowledge of Little Wandle Phonics is desirable).
  • Elsa or equivalent training or experience.
  • The ability to build a strong, trusting bond with a specific child while maintaining professional boundaries.
  • A team-player attitude, essential for working in a small school environment.

The hours for this role are M-F, 7.45am - 12.45pm with an unpaid break between 8.45 - 9am. Term time only.
